Ken paid $12 for two magazines.the cost of each magazine was a multiple of $3.

The multiples of 3 less than 12 are 3,6 and 9.

Let the price of magazine 1 be 3 $

            Price of magazine 2 = 12 - 3 = 9$

Let the price of magazine 1 be 6 $

            Price of magazine 2 = 12 - 6 = 6$

Let the price of magazine 1 be 9 $

            Price of magazine 2 = 12 - 9 = 3$

So the magazine prices can be ( 3 $, 9 $ ) ,  ( 6 $, 6 $ ) and  ( 9 $, 3 $ )
